Output e6180b28308563607c80e5b2df137f03d08b497334dc5a439a34223070e8e054:7

value
1060846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 509db11e847400db099a0b89f92f0fe912b31d5d OP_EQUAL
address
393GtWjmYLCzNELUqFv77tkeDUUiTtQiTU
transaction
e6180b28308563607c80e5b2df137f03d08b497334dc5a439a34223070e8e054
spent
true